General Mills Launches New Brand Loyalty Program
General Mills and Fetch Rewards announced the launch of the Good Rewards loyalty program. Good Rewards will provide members-only access to loyalty benefits and exclusive offers on the company's portfolio of more than 45 brands. Good Rewards is available in the Fetch app, which is free to download.

The app allows shoppers to accumulate rewards points by submitting pictures of any retail or grocery receipt. Points can then be redeemed for free gift cards, merch and more right within the Fetch Rewards app.

Fobi Launches Loyalty Program for Cannabis Retailers
Fobi announced the launch of Digital Loyalty and Member cards for the cannabis industry. The company also announced its first contract with Eggs Canna, a cannabis retailer in British Columbia.  Eggs Canna will utilize the digital loyalty offering to better engage with their customers and increase customer retention while helping them better conform to the regulatory restrictions around membership and loyalty programs for the cannabis industry.

Through the loyalty program, Eggs Canna will have the ability to message directly to their retail customer base via the lock screen on their mobile phones. This ability will be used to highlight upcoming events, featured products, educational messaging, promotions, price reductions and other relevant information. The digital member card and loyalty solution will deliver a seamless and dynamic personalized shopping experience while ensuring that all of their communications and engagement are compliant.

Topps Announces NFT Collection and On-Site Exclusives
Topps announced plans for an MLB All-Star Week including an NFT Collection sale, on-site exclusive NFT giveaway, and special prizes for engaging with the brand’s app-themed interactives. The NFT collection will be available for purchase as weekend festivities commence exclusively on ToppsNFTs.com, with card rarities ranging from Uncommon to Legendary.

Later this month, Topps plans to issue a NFT collection challenge, with special rewards collectors can receive. Fans who stop by the Topps booth at Capital One PLAY BALL PARK will also be eligible to commemorate their visit with a free exclusive NFT. Attendees will also be eligible to redeem a special Topps BUNT digital pack, which will be given out to those who successfully complete their interactive game sessions.
